1,678 healthcare providers across 20 specialties

Miami Gardens, Florida appears in the C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System with 1,678 registered healthcare providers spanning 20 distinct NUCC-taxonomy specialties. This count includes every individual clinician who has applied for an NPI and listed a practice address in Miami Gardens — physicians, dentists, nurse practitioners, physician assistants, chiropractors, physical therapists, optometrists, psychologists, podiatrists, and every other credentialed provider type CMS tracks. It does not measure hospital beds, urgent-care capacity, or whether a given clinic is accepting new patients; it measures the pool of professionals with current NPI enrollment and a Miami Gardens practice location on file.

The provider mix in Miami Gardens is weighted toward Behavior Technician (926 clinicians, followed by Family Nurse Practitioner with 86 and Behavior Analyst with 63). That distribution reflects how NPPES records specialty: providers self-select a primary taxonomy code, so a family physician who also practices geriatrics will show up under whichever NUCC code they registered first.
